Yugo MCP Server
An MCP (Model Context Protocol) server for the Yugo Payments API. Auto-generates tools from the OpenAPI spec — new API endpoints are supported with zero code changes.
Features
OpenAPI-driven — Tools are auto-generated from the Yugo OpenAPI spec
Future-proof — New endpoints auto-register when the spec is updated
Dual transport — stdio (local) and SSE (remote) support
MCP Resources — Exposes the OpenAPI spec and payment rails reference data
Idempotency — Auto-generates idempotency keys for POST requests
Error handling — Parses RFC 9457 problem details into readable messages

Quick Start
1. Install dependencies
npm install2. Configure environment
cp .env.example .env
# Edit .env and set your YUGO_API_KEY3. Build & run
npm run build
npm startOr for development:
npm run devEnvironment Variables

Available Tools
Auto-generated from the OpenAPI spec. Currently includes:
Tool | Description |
| Create a new payin — accept funds from a payer |
| Get payin details by ID |
| List payins (paginated, filterable by reference) |
| Create a new payout — send funds to a recipient |
| Get payout details by ID |
| List payouts (paginated, filterable by reference) |
| List available banks for open banking |
| List merchant accounts and balances |

Updating the OpenAPI Spec
To pick up new API endpoints:
curl -sL https://docs.yugo.finance/openapi/payments.yaml -o openapi/payments.yaml
npm run buildRestart the server and new tools will be available automatically.
Architecture
This server is the MCP Server interface layer in the Yugo System Architecture. It runs as a separate process that calls the Yugo REST API.
AI Agent → MCP Server → Yugo REST API → Payment Core → Settlement RailsLicense
